16-bit timer
Introduction
The timer consists of a 16-bit free-running counter driven by a programmable prescaler.
It may be used for a variety of purposes, including pulse length measurement of up to two
input signals (input capture) or generation of up to two output waveforms (output compare
and PWM).
Pulse lengths and waveform periods can be modulated from a few microseconds to several
milliseconds using the timer prescaler and the CPU clock prescaler.
Some devices of the ST7 family have two on-chip 16-bit timers. They are completely
independent, and do not share any resources. They are synchronized after a Device reset
as long as the timer clock frequencies are not modified.
This description covers one or two 16-bit timers. In the devices with two timers, register
names are prefixed with TA (Timer A) or TB (Timer B).
